Green Marketing

Definition

Community-based initiatives are projects or programs that engage local communities in environmental sustainability efforts, often empowering residents to contribute to decision-making processes. These initiatives can foster collaboration among local stakeholders, businesses, and organizations, creating a shared sense of responsibility for environmental stewardship. By emphasizing local involvement and tailored solutions, community-based initiatives aim to address specific environmental issues while building stronger community ties.

5 Must Know Facts For Your Next Test

  1. Community-based initiatives often utilize grassroots movements to mobilize local residents towards common environmental goals.
  2. These initiatives can lead to increased awareness of sustainability issues among community members, resulting in behavior changes that benefit the environment.
  3. Successful community-based initiatives typically focus on collaboration among various stakeholders, including non-profits, local businesses, and governmental agencies.
  4. Many community-based initiatives are designed to be adaptable, allowing them to evolve based on the community's needs and feedback over time.
  5. Funding for community-based initiatives can come from various sources, including government grants, private donations, and crowdfunding efforts.

Review Questions

  • How do community-based initiatives empower local communities in environmental sustainability efforts?
    • Community-based initiatives empower local communities by actively involving residents in the decision-making process related to environmental sustainability. This engagement fosters a sense of ownership and responsibility towards local environmental issues, encouraging community members to contribute their insights and ideas. By allowing locals to take the lead in developing tailored solutions, these initiatives enhance collaboration among stakeholders and strengthen community ties.
  • Discuss the role of stakeholder engagement in the success of community-based initiatives and how it impacts sustainability outcomes.
    • Stakeholder engagement is crucial for the success of community-based initiatives as it ensures that the diverse perspectives of individuals and groups within the community are considered. This inclusive approach leads to better understanding of local needs and fosters collaborative problem-solving. When stakeholders are actively engaged, they are more likely to invest time and resources into the initiative, which significantly enhances sustainability outcomes by creating solutions that are relevant and effective for the specific community.
  • Evaluate how community-based initiatives can be adapted over time to meet changing environmental challenges and community needs.
    • Community-based initiatives can be adapted over time by incorporating ongoing feedback from participants and assessing the effectiveness of current strategies. By remaining flexible and responsive to new environmental challenges or shifts in community priorities, these initiatives can continuously evolve to address emerging issues. This adaptability not only ensures long-term relevance but also strengthens community resilience by fostering a culture of continuous improvement and active engagement among residents.
